Belgrade marathon
The Belgrade Marathon ( Serbian Beogradski maraton ) is a marathon in Belgrade that has been running since 1988 and is operated by Belgrade Marathon Ltd. is organized. The program also includes a half marathon and a 5 km run without timing.
history
At the first event on May 8, 1988, a distance of 23 km had to be covered. The locals Rifat Zilkić and Radisavka Račić won. The following year the route was 46.7 km. In 1990 the Partizan sports association took over the organization. Since this year, the course has the precisely measured standard length of 42.195 km. The half marathon , which has been part of the program since 1990 , has been officially measured since 2000.
In 1992 the Beogradski maraton doo (Belgrade Marathon Ltd.) was founded, which from now on hosted the race. Since 1995, the prize for the winners has been named after Fred Lebow , who died the year before , the race director of the New York City Marathon, who had advised the organizers since 1990 and who took part in the half marathon in 1993 despite his serious illness.
In 1999, because of the war in Kosovo that had just broken out, the competitions were canceled and a group run for peace was held on the route.
route
The marathon and half marathon start on Bulevar Kralja Aleksandra , in the immediate vicinity of Skupština and Tašmajdan Park. After two kilometers on the Bulevar, the route turns first to the south and then to the west and leads over the Slavija and Nemanjina ulica to the Brankov bridge, on which you cross the Sava after 6 km .
The marathon runners now complete two laps, which lead counterclockwise through the Novi Beograd district . First you pass the Palata Srbije on the left and follow the branch of the Danube , which separates the Great War Island from the Zemun district . At Zemunski Park, turn south and take Ulica Tošin Bunar to Ulica Jurija Gagarina, which you follow west to the starting point of the tour. After 40 km, cross the Brankov Bridge and return to the Stari Grad district , where the destination is on the Terazije .
The half marathon runners run through Novi Beograd on a single shortened lap that separates from the marathon course at Zemunski Park and runs over the Bulevar Mihaila Pupina, the Bulevar umetnosti and the Bulevar Milutina Milankovića and joins the marathon course again shortly before the Brankov Bridge.
Run through history
The Beogradska trka kroz istoriju ( Belgrade Race Through History ) has been organized five times by the organizers of the Belgrade Marathon . This run, in which only invited elite athletes can take part due to the narrow paths, leads over a distance of 5.834 km through the fortress of Belgrade and the surrounding Kalemegdan Park and combines elements of the cross and road run .
Cinematic processing
The Serbian film director Mladen Matičević has produced a documentary entitled Kako postati heroj (German: Fat, lazy and wildly determined - Mladen manages the marathon ) about the efforts made in preparing for and participating in the Belgrade Marathon 2006 . This was also shown on German television.
statistics
Course records
marathon
- Men: 2:10:54 h, Japhet Kosgei Kipkorir ( KEN ), 2006
- Women: 2:29:44 h, Cristina Pomacu ( ROU ), 2001
half marathon
- Men: 1:02:51 h, Willy Kariuku Mwangi ( KEN ), 2008
- Women: 1:11:41 h, Olivera Jevtić ( SRB ), 2008
